Responsibilities

The Opportunity

  • Flavors and Non Flavors Raw Materials Quality Control, Analysis of the RM to be used in productsmanufactured by Pepsi Cola Colonia.
  • Key Flavor Quality control, Analysis of the Key to be used in the Products manufactured by PepsiCola Colonia
  • Quality Control of products manufactured by Pepsi-Cola Colonia.
  • Support Continuous Quality Improvement process
  • Support Quality Assurance and internal audits program

Your Impact

  • Physical-Chemical, sensory Analysis of Flavor and Non Flavor raw materials
  • Physical-Chemical and Sensory Analysis of confidential materials
  • Sensory Evaluation Laboratory Management.
  • Material Approval and / or rejection.
  • Vendor Non Conformance Management.
  • Validation of analytical Methodologies
  • Participation in Proficiency Testing Program within laboratories
  • Operating Personnel Training.
  • Participate as a Sensory Panelist
  • Participation in a Trial within laboratories.Personal Training of new employees.
  • GCS: Control Owner - Responsible for the effective execution of the key control, measurement andpassed the control.
  • Comply with GMP, HACCP, FSSC 22000, PWF and AIB requirements, achieving FSSC 22000certification
  • Report problems related with Food Safety and Food Defense management system, achieving AIBcertification 
  • Internal Quality auditor
